The Recent Star Formation History of NGC 5102
DOI: 10.1088/0004-6256/139/3/984 Bibcode: 2010AJ....139..984B

Freeman, Kenneth C.; Norman, Colin A.; Hidalgo, Sebastian L. +2 more

We present Hubble Space Telescope photometry of young stars in NGC 5102, a nearby gas-rich post-starburst S0 galaxy with a bright young stellar nucleus. We use the IAC-pop/MinnIAC algorithm to derive the recent star formation history in three fields in the bulge and disk of NGC 5102. In the disk fields, the recent star formation rate has declined …

Observations and Analyses of the Eccentric Orbit Eclipsing Binary HP Draconis
DOI: 10.1088/0004-6256/140/1/129 Bibcode: 2010AJ....140..129M

Oblak, E.; Milone, E. F.; Kurpińska-Winiarska, M.

We present results of an analysis of all available data of the double-lined spectroscopic and eclipsing binary HP Draconis. The analyses make use of unpublished radial velocity (RV) and extensive photoelectric photometry data as well as published Hipparcos photometric observations and RV data from Asiago Observatory. Orbital Solutions and Absolute Elements of the Eclipsing Binary EE Aquarii
DOI: 10.1088/0004-6256/139/4/1486 Bibcode: 2010AJ....139.1486W

Sowell, James R.; Wronka, Marissa Diehl; Gold, Caitlin +1 more

EE Aqr is a 7.9 mag Algol variable with a 12 hr orbital period. The Wilson-Devinney program is used to simultaneously solve 11 previously published light curves together with two existing radial velocity curves. XMM-Newton Observations of the Radio-Loud Broad Absorption Line Quasar FBQS J131213.5+231958
DOI: 10.1088/0004-6256/140/6/1960 Bibcode: 2010AJ....140.1960M

Mathur, Smita; Dai, Xinyu

We present XMM-Newton observations of the broad absorption line (BAL) quasar FBQS J131213.5+231958. The X-ray spectrum of the source can be well described by an absorbed power-law model in which the absorber is either ionized or only partially covers the continuum source. Brorfelde Schmidt CCD Catalog
DOI: 10.1088/0004-6256/140/2/652 Bibcode: 2010AJ....140..652Z

Zacharias, N.; Wycoff, G. L.; Clausen, J. V. +4 more

The Brorfelde Schmidt CCD Catalog (BSCC) contains about 13.7 million stars, north of +49° decl. with precise positions and V, R photometry. The catalog has been constructed from the reductions of 18,667 CCD frames observed with the Brorfelde Schmidt Telescope between 2000 and 2007.
